Pull is not a single operation. It consists of fetching data from the remote server and then merging the changes with the local repository. These two operations can be performed manually if you want: git fetch git merge origin/$CURRENT_BRANCH The origin/$CURRENT_BRANCH part means that:

Web28 sep. 2024 · Git does not directly support cloning only a specific file or directory from a repository. However, you can use --depth 1 to clone only one specific revision (as opposed to the entire history) and use --no-checkout followed by git sparse-checkout set to checkout not the entire file tree but only a specific file.. Start Project . START PROJECT. HOME … Web18 jul. 2024 · You can run something like git cat-file --filters HEAD:test1.bin to see the output of the smudged file. That's the easiest, most straightforward way to get the output, and it can be piped to another program or redirected to a file if you want. WebSince the URL in the .gitmodules file is what other people will first try to clone/fetch from, make sure to use a URL that they can access if possible. For example, if you use a different URL to push to than others would to pull from, use the one that others have access to. WebYou can use git archive to obtain a single file from a repository: git archive --remote=file:///path/to/repository.git HEAD:path/to/directory filename tar -x The repository specified as --remote can be local, remote, bare or regular, it works in all of the aforementioned cases.
